This randomized phase II trial studies how well giving rasburicase together with allopurinol works in treating patients with hematologic malignancies. Rasburicase may reduce the level of uric acid in the blood. Allopurinol may stop the growth of cancer cells by blocking some of the enzymes needed for cell growth. It is not yet known which dose of rasburicase is more effective in treating hematologic malignancies when given together with or without allopurinol.
Full description
PRIMARY OBJECTIVES:
I. To prospectively evaluate the efficacy, as defined by uric acid response rate, of 2 different single low doses of rasburicase followed by allopurinol in 2 treatment arms.
SECONDARY OBJECTIVES:
I. To estimate the proportion of patients requiring additional doses of rasburicase to maintain a uric acid level =< 7.5mg/dL on day 2 through day 6.
II. To identify differential characteristics of the patients who do not respond to treatment.
III. To measure the area under the plasma uric acid concentration-time curve (AUC) from baseline (day 1) to day 7, time to plasma uric acid level less than or equal to 7.5mg/dL.
IV. To evaluate the rate of patients requiring hemodialysis (HD) V. To evaluate the safety of low single-doses of rasburicase. VI. To evaluate the rate of patients expressing a doubling of serum creatinine.
OUTLINE: Patients are randomized to 1 of 2 treatment arms.
ARM I: Patients receive 1.5mg of rasburicase intravenously (IV) over 30 minutes on day 1* and allopurinol orally (PO) once daily (QD) on days 1-6.
ARM II: Patients receive 3 mg of rasburicase IV over 30 minutes on day 1* and allopurinol PO QD on days 1-6.
NOTE: *Patients with serum uric acid >= 7.5mg/dl also receive rasburicase IV on days 2-3.
After completion of study treatment, patients are followed up at 30 days.
